1B-4 AIR CONDITIONING (OPTIONAL)

GENERAL DIAGNOSIS TABLE

Condition
Cool air does not come out
(A/C system improper
operative)
Cool air does not come out
or insufficient cooling (A/C
system normal operative)

DIAGNOSIS

Possible Cause
A/C system inoperative
No refrigerant
Fuse blown
A/C switch faulty
Blower fan switch faulty
A/C thermistor faulty
Dual pressure switch faulty
Wiring or grounding faulty
ECT sensor faulty
ECM and its circuit faulty
Compressor inoperative (dose not
rotate)
Magnet clutch faulty
Drive belt loosen or broken
Compressor faulty
Radiator (and condenser) cooling fan
motor inoperative
"RDTR" fuse blown
Radiator (and condenser) cooling fan
relay faulty
Wiring or grounding faulty
Radiator fan relay signal faulty
Radiator (and condenser) cooling fan
motor faulty
Blower motor inoperative
Fuse blown
Blower resistor faulty
Blower fan switch faulty
Wiring or grounding faulty
Blower motor faulty
Insufficient or excessive charge of re-
frigerant
Condenser clogged
Evaporator clogged or frosted
A/C thermistor faulty
Expansion valve faulty
Receiver/dryer clogged
Drive belt slipping
Magnetic clutch faulty
